Preparation:
Powder
Function:
Strongly Moves the Blood, opens Obstruction, eases Pain
Use:
1. Amenorrhea
2. Dysmenorrhea
3. Fixed, sharp Pain associated with Blood Stagnation
4. This could be useful for Gynecological tumors such as Uterine Fibroids and Ovarian Cysts.
Dose:
1⁄2–1 dram in wine
Cautions:
1. Not used during Pregnancy
2. This is a strong formula for use in strong bodies. It is not suitable for use in cases with Blood deficiency.
Modifications:
The Birthwort can be replaced with Zedoary or Corydalis Yan Hu Suo. Pennyroyal can replace Dittany of Crete.
